Your first case analysis is due this week and is a role play-based case study. You will complete an analysis of the Liberty Mutual (Reality Selling Today Role-Play 2), which is located in Appendix 1 of your textbook. In this scenario, you work for Liberty Mutual and you are working on a meeting with Pat Stanley, the import director for Farris Footwear, Inc. In order to analyze the case, please follow the Case Study Guidelines from Doc Sharing when completing the assignment. Additional details about Liberty Mutual are available at the opening and closing of Chapter 2.
In your write-up, you are to address the call objectives noted at the end of the Role-Play Case Study in the Appendix. For this first case, you will be planning how you can meet your call objectives. To do this, consider all the information you already have, consider needs that many firm’s like Farris Footwear have, and consider the questions you will ask. How will you build rapport and establish trust or value? The thought process is endless, but focus on what will help you to reach your goals and objectives on this sales call.
The final paper will be three- to five-pages in length, double-spaced, APA formatted, with a cover sheet and references page. The reference and cover sheet do not count toward the page length. The paper must contain at least one citation from the textbook and one from an additional source (journal, newspaper, etc.).
Prepare your paper with the following sections.
- Statement of the Problem
- Summary of the Facts
- Analysis
- Recommendations and Conclusion
- References/Bibliography
Grading Rubrics
Category | Points | % | Description |
---|---|---|---|
Documentation, Formatting, and Editing | 36 | 40 | Quality work will include proper inline citations and a bibliography reflecting APA style. Quality work will be free of any spelling, punctuation, or grammatical errors. Sentences and paragraphs will be clear, concise, and factually correct. |
Statement of the Problem | 13 | 14.5 | Clearly states the problem(s) in the case or provides decision for the future of the firm. Apparent audience of problem section is clear and appropriate for the exercise. |
Summary of the Facts | 13 | 14.5 | Provides a summary of the facts in the case that are relevant to the stated issue(s)/problem(s). Includes pertinent history or background information, industry trends, or other relevant data. |
Analysis | 14 | 15.5 | Clearly addresses and responds the assigned case questions. Uses tools associated with analysis arecomparison, contrast, and synthesis. Other tools used (must be appropriate) such as environmental scan, SWOT, pros and cons, etc. |
Recommendations and Conclusions | 14 | 15.5 | Provides clear direction relevant to the problem(s)/issue(s) identified. Recommendations are based on the information and analysis completed. Provides clear and specific reasons for the recommendations (speaks like a consultant). Clearly tells the audience how to fix the problem(s) identified. Defends why recommendations will work. Provides a conclusion or concluding remarks that may be necessary. |
Total | 90 | 100 | A quality paper will meet or exceed all of the above requirements. |
